Checkbox types + usage

A checkmark icon (bird, jackdaw) is a special icon that is often used to describe confirmation of something.

It can be found in the design of enumerations or underlines of thought. After reading the following instructions, you can find and use the symbol yourself.

The easiest option is to copy the object from this article. There are several types of icons:

If you need a daw to use in one sentence or phrase, just copy the element you like by selecting it and using the CTRL and C keyboard shortcuts.

To type a bird on the keyboard yourself, you must use the Unicode encoding. Type the letter U and +. Then you need to dial the icon code.

Numerical designations for different types of checkmarks are as follows: 2713 (regular sign), 2714 (bold), 2705 (highlighted in the box), 2611 (normal in the box).

If the combination U +2713 or another does not automatically turn into a checkmark, most likely, the document is not configured to automatically recognize Unicode characters or you are entering the code incorrectly.

The text will immediately be transformed into the desired sign, so you can safely type it in messages and different posts.

Icon in MS Word

Anyone who has ever used it knows that placing special characters helps to structure the document and make it easy to read.

You may need the checkmark icon in the process of drawing up a list of tasks, listing.

Inexperienced users display the sign by adding an image with the desired element to the document. This approach is wrong because it increases the final file size.

Everything can be done much easier. To check the box in Word, follow the next few steps.

  • Open the document in any version of the program. Depending on the year of release of the software, the location of the required tabs may differ;
  • Click on the "Insert" section;
  • On the right side of the toolbar, find the "Symbol" item and click on it;
  • In the Dropdown window, click on "Other symbols".
  • In the pop-up window, you can find the check mark using one of two methods. Select the "Dingbats" set and in the proposed list, click on the desired element or in the lower part of the window enter the element code in Unicode (hexadecimal). For example, 2714. Word will automatically find the object you need. Click on it and confirm the action by clicking on "OK".

Fig. 3 - special characters in Word

After adding a check mark to the body of the document, you can apply any formatting to it: change the color, font, title type, and other options.

Method 1: checkmark icon using the Symbol tab

This option for inserting a symbol is known to many users, since it does not have to spend a lot of time. So, to insert a check mark in the questionnaire, you need:

Attention! Next to the check mark, there is also a check mark in a box, an ordinary cross and a cross in a box, by clicking on the desired sign, you can insert it into the text.

This is how the check mark in the box will look like (the code of the mark in the Word document is 254).

Method 2: insert a checkmark through the "Home" tab

In the main tab, specify the font "Wingdings-2".

Change the layout of the text input to the English keyboard, using the "Shift + Alt" key combination. Next, you need to hold down the "Shift" button and click on the letter "P" on the English layout.

This method allows you to put only a bird in the text, without a square. You can also create a list of enumerations, or use it in a chaotic manner throughout the text document.

How to put a check mark in the Word in a box using the "Symbols"

We will perform this process in three steps.

Step 1. Go to the "Insert" tab - then "Symbol" - "Other symbols ..."

Step 2. In the window that appears, set the font "Wingdings 2" and find in all this variety of symbols the icons we need: a check mark or a check mark in a square.

Step 3. I hope your cursor is in the right place in the document. Press the "Insert" button and the sign you need will appear in the document.

How to make a check mark in Word using hotkeys

Step 1. Let's go back to the "Symbols" window, where you must have the "Wingdings 2" font selected, otherwise how do you insert a check mark in the Word?

Step 2. Find the icon you need and this time turn your attention to the "Sign Code". For example, for a check mark, this code is 80.

See that the characters you need are located under the code from 79 to 88

Step 3. Close the "Symbols" window, place the cursor in the desired place in the Word document. Now hold down and hold the Alt key on the numeric keypad and type the character code (for example, Alt + 80). After you release the Alt key, you will have a character, the code of which you would have typed.

As you can see, ticking the checkboxes in Word is not at all difficult.

Inserting a check mark through Symbols

Let's take this example: there is a questionnaire in which you need to indicate that you need to mark the answers with certain symbols. One of them will be a bird.

Place the cursor where you want to place it. Then go to the "Insert" tab and in the "Symbols" group click on a similar button. In the menu that opens, select "Other symbols".

This window will open. In the Font field, select Wingdings. Scroll down a little and there you will see a bird. Click on it and click the "Insert" button. Click Cancel to close this window.

After that, the selected symbol will appear on the sheet.

In order to be able to insert it into the squares, you just need to select the appropriate symbol from the list.

Checking the box using hotkeys

If in the document you need to put a check mark in the table or in the text more than once, then it will be convenient not to go to the desired tab each time and select it, but to assign a certain key combination for insertion.

In the "Symbol" window, in the "Symbol code" field, a specific code is indicated for each. If you press "Alt" while typing and type numbers, what you need will appear on the page.

For example, I select a bird, for it the code is "252". I put italics in the text of the document, press "Alt" and "252" on the numeric keypad. After that, it should be inserted, but this did not happen for me, something else was added.

If you also did not succeed, you can independently define a key combination for it. To do this, click "Keyboard shortcut".

In the next window, make sure that the checkbox is selected. Then put your cursor in the box "New keyboard shortcut" and press the keys you want to use on the keyboard.

Please note that they do not need to be typed in this field, but rather clicked.

I chose Alt + P. In field "Present value" should be "[no]" - this means that the selected combination is not used anywhere. If there is a different command listed, try another keyboard shortcut. When you are done, click "Assign".

After that, the window should indicate that to insert the birdie into the document, you need to press "Alt + P". Close the window by clicking on the corresponding button.

After that, in all documents, not only in the current one, you will need to press "ALT + P" on the keyboard, you could choose another combination to insert the desired character on the page.

Check the boxes using Lists

In order to make a list in the Word, in which each new item will begin with a bird, you need to make it marked, and select the desired icon as a marker. There is a separate article about this on the site, you can read it by clicking on the link.

It is created like this: put the cursor in the place where the beginning will be, then on the "Home" tab, click on the black arrow next to the "Markers" button. Select the one you want from the menu that opens.

Type the first item, press "Enter" and go to the second. Each new item will start with a check mark.

If for the list it is necessary that the given symbol is not one, but in a square, then press "Define a new marker".

In the next window, click on the "Symbol" button.

Here we do everything in the same way as I described above. Select the Wingdings font, find the sign in the window and click OK.

In the "Sample" field you can see how the list will look like. Click "OK" in this window.

Print the first paragraph and all subsequent ones, each on a new line - they will begin with a check mark in the box.

Adding a check mark to a questionnaire

If you need to fill out a questionnaire in a Word document, then the question arises: how to mark the appropriate option? Everything is simple here, we do not need to insert a check mark, but simply replace the empty square in the required response field with the square in which the bird will stand.

First you need to determine how the list with answer options was created: automatically or manually. To do this, enable non-printable characters. On the Home tab, click Show all signs.

Now in the question, click on the box that corresponds to the desired answer. If it is highlighted, as in the example, then the list is automatic. Accordingly, you need to click on the "Markers" button on the "Home" tab to remove it.

The square will disappear in the selected option. Now place the cursor at the beginning of the line with the answer option. Then go to the "Insert" tab, in the "Symbols" group, click on the required button. The drop-down menu will open the last used ones. If there is a desired icon, click on it, no - select "Other symbols"... To find what you need and insert it into the document, read at the beginning of the article.

Now we have replaced the empty square with a filled one. You can put a couple of spaces between the square and the text to separate them from each other.

If in the questionnaire you click on a square, but it is not highlighted, and the cursor is placed to the right or to the left of it, then the numbering is set manually. Remove the box accordingly.
